Daniel Michael Lawson was a Canadian ice hockey right winger who played in the National Hockey League (NHL) from 1968 to 1972 and the World Hockey Association (WHA) from 1972 to 1977. He led the WHA in goal scoring in its inaugural season.

\"Generation Why\" is the first episode of the American television miniseries Ms. Marvel, based on Marvel Comics featuring the character Ms. Marvel. It follows Kamala Khan, a fangirl of the Avengers, particularly Carol Danvers / Captain Marvel, as she tries to attend AvengerCon, only to gain her own powers. The episode is set in the Marvel Cinematic Universe (MCU), sharing continuity with the films of the franchise. It was written by head writer Bisha K. Ali and directed by Adil & Bilall.
